19th to Early 20th Century Silver Bedouin Tribal Coffee Bean Bracelet (may be older). The coffee bean is an important part of the culture in Yemen and Saudi Arabia. The artistry in jewelry made in that region is often influenced by the coffee bean. This style of bracelet is primarily found in Yemen, Saudi Arabia, Jordan and Turkey. At one time a metal pin or wire would have been inserted through the hinge holes to lock the bracelet in place. This bracelet weighs 1 5/8 ounces or 48 grams or 4 1/2 ounces.
